Monotonicity, continuity and differentiability results for the Lp Hardy constant

LAMBERTI, PIER DOMENICO
2016

Abstract

We consider the L^p Hardy inequality involving the distance to the boundary for a domain in the n-dimensional Euclidean space. We study the dependence on p of the corresponding best constant and we prove monotonicity, continuity and differentiability results. The focus is on non-convex domains in which case such a constant is in general not explicitly known.
